after kernel update (to 2.6.25.20-0.1-default) i installed Virtual box
(virtualbox-ose-1.5.6-33.1) witch one doesn't work:
# /etc/init.d/vboxdrv setup
Stopping VirtualBox kernel module done
Recompiling VirtualBox kernel module, NOT. It has been packaged. done
Starting VirtualBox kernel module
failed (Kernel module not found)
manually modules load just fine,
problem is that /etc/init.d/vboxdrv script looks for them in:
/lib/modules/`uname -r`/updates
but really they are in
/lib/modules/`uname -r`/weak-updates
Creating symlink between them solves problem.
In last used kernel (2.6.25.18-0.2-default) were no "weak-updates"
directory (witch caused problem) only "updates".
Can i call this issue a bug?
